Abstract

The invention discloses an automobile clutch pedal assembly which comprises an installation seat, wherein a pedal arm is rotatably connected to a fixed seat, a C-shaped seat is fixedly connected to the top of the pedal arm, a sliding block is arranged between the installation seat and the C-shaped seat, a fixing mechanism is arranged between the C-shaped seat and the sliding block, the left end of the sliding block is rotatably connected with a sliding rod, a hollow air cylinder is fixedly connected to the right end of the installation seat, a buffer mechanism is arranged between the sliding rod and the hollow air cylinder, and a dismounting mechanism is arranged between the hollow air cylinder and the installation seat. The sliding rod is reasonable in structure, the sliding rod can be horizontally arranged through the matching of the sliding block and the C-shaped seat, and gas is prevented from escaping; the sliding block is prevented from being separated from the C-shaped seat through the fixing mechanism, and the vehicle flameout caused by quick return can be avoided through the buffer mechanism when the pedal returns, so that the use is convenient; the cylinder is convenient to disassemble and maintain through the matching of the fixing mechanism and the disassembling mechanism, and the time is saved.

Background
The automobile clutch is positioned in a flywheel shell between an engine and a gearbox, the clutch assembly is fixed on the rear plane of a flywheel by screws, and an output shaft of the clutch is an input shaft of the gearbox. During the running of the automobile, the driver can press or release the clutch pedal according to the requirement, so that the engine and the gearbox are temporarily separated and gradually jointed, and the power input by the engine to the gearbox is cut off or transmitted. In the patent, when the pedal plate is stressed to move, the top of the pedal arm can rotate by taking the fixed pin as the center to drive the piston rod and the push plate to move to the right, if the pedal plate moves too far, the pedal arm rotates by taking the fixed pin as the center too much, the piston rod and the push plate can be driven to move to the right and cannot move horizontally, a certain inclination angle can be generated, so that the gas in the buffer cylinder can be accelerated to escape, and the service life of the buffer cylinder is influenced; meanwhile, when the gas in the cylinder escapes, the gas needs to be repaired, the cylinder is fixedly arranged through the screw, when the cylinder is repaired, the screw needs to be detached, the operation is complex, and the time is wasted.

In the invention, when the pedal body 4 is not stepped on, the hollow cylinder 14 is in a contraction state, the pressure of a left cavity and the pressure of a right cavity of the hollow cylinder 14 are the same, when the gear shifting operation is carried out, the pedal body 4 is stepped on to enable the pedal arm 3 to rotate, the distance measuring probe 6 measures the distance from the pedal arm 3 to the mounting seat 1 and transmits data to the vehicle-mounted computer, and the vehicle-mounted computer controls the clutch to generate displacement with corresponding size according to the data; meanwhile, the pedal arm 3 rotates to drive the C-shaped seat 7 and the sliding block 8 to rotate, so that the sliding rod 13 moves rightwards, the sliding block 8 moves up and down under the limit of the C-shaped seat 7 in the process, the sliding rod 13 is guaranteed to be horizontal, the sliding rod 13 drives the limiting block 15 to move outwards, so that the volume of a right cavity of the hollow cylinder 14 is reduced, gas in the right cavity of the hollow cylinder 14 enters the high-pressure gas storage tank 17 through the through hole 16, so that the pressure in the high-pressure gas storage tank 17 is increased, the moving speed of the limiting block 15 is reduced along with the increase of the pressure until the limiting position is reached, and at the moment, the clutch; when the pedal body 4 is loosened, the limiting block 15 is gradually returned under the pushing of gas pressure, along with the reduction of the pressure in the right cavity of the hollow cylinder 14, the returning speed is changed from fast to slow, until the pressure in the left cavity and the pressure in the right cavity of the hollow cylinder 14 are equal again, the limiting block 15 stops moving at the moment, because the moving speed of the limiting block 15 is changed from fast to slow, the data change measured by the ranging probe 6 is changed from fast to slow, the accidental flameout of the vehicle is avoided, the pressure detector 18 can detect the pressure in the high-pressure gas storage tank 17, and when the pressure detector 18 detects that the pressure in the high-pressure gas storage tank 17 is lower than a set numerical value, an alarm signal is sent to a vehicle-mounted computer to.
When maintaining, at first make two L type poles 10 remove in opposite directions and break away from spacing groove 12, make first spring 11 compress, rotatory limiting plate 9 simultaneously, it is spacing no longer to make limiting plate 9 carry on slider 8, press two fixed blocks 20 simultaneously and make the removal of carrying on the back mutually, make the compression of second spring 21, can take out limiting base 19 from mount pad 1, take out slider 8 from C type seat 7 again, can take off hollow cylinder 14, high-pressure gas holder 17, slide bar 13, slider 8 together and maintain, the simple operation, and the maintenance efficiency is improved.
